The Zipp G40 XPLR is a wide (40mm) tire designed for control, which translates in the gravel world to higher overall speed. In developing this tire, Zipp began with a speed-carrying chevron center-tread pattern that transitions to an inverted soccer cleat design, then added XC-style knobs on the edges that offer the ability to dig in when you need it. And, amid all this, durability was crucial. The tire's casing and bead-to-bead puncture protection strip navigates the fine line between supple and stiff so that grip and performance do not suffer while making an incredibly durable gravel tire. The tire's 40mm width was carefully selected to be most effective with its tread pattern while also fulfilling riders' evolving preferences for wider tires during gravel events and off-pavement riding. It's just what you need for gnarly, all-day riding. It performs exceptionally well with Zipp's widest and most versatile 700c rim, the 303. - High-performance gravel and adventure tire - Aggressive cornering side knobs for excellent control - Fast-rolling center section - 30-65 psi - Tubeless Ready, tube compatible - Hookless compatible - ETRTO 40-622 (700x40c) - 120 TPI - Tan sidewall - Aramid bead-to-bead puncture protection that is very resistant to sidewall cuts - Hookless compatible - Weight: 480g

Box One™ 120 TPI Folding Tires were engineered with a minimalist approach to hit lofty goals for weight, traction, rolling resistance, and rebound. At its heart is a super-supple 120TPI casing where we forced in as much rubber displacing nylon as possible. Skin walls are employed to reduce drag and further reduce weight. We flanked the high-density casing with a tightly packed hoop of aramid fibers. Finally, we draped this all with BMX race-specific tread that transitions from a center band with a large contact patch to unidirectional tactile knobbies on the sides. This aggressive combination allows for maximum traction out of the gate, immense adhesion in the corners, and low rolling resistance in the straights. A state-of-the-art mixture of compounds is used in various areas of the apex, wall, bead seat, and center – with higher silica content in the tread to again remove more weight. Note: Not a tubeless tire FEATURES: - 120 TPI High-Density Casing - Aramid Folding Bead - High-Traction Directional Grooves for Starting Gate Grip Point - Low Rolling Resistance Center Strip Chevrons - Countless Ramped Hexagonal Directional Knobbies

The new Vittoria Mazza combines years of athlete input with cutting-edge tread technology, raising the bar on the mixed terrain Enduro tire category. Starting with a defined center tread, the Mazza uses deep siping in the direction of rotation, allowing the tire to roll fast while still opposing drift, especially in off-camber terrain. The stepped leading edge rolls like a ramp but digs in on climbs, making Mazza a top choice for both front and rear use. Substantial spacing was designed into the center tread to provide braking traction, while also accelerating mud clearing. Cornering on the Mazza is handled by Vittoria's trademark progressive sipe width technology, which gives a gummy inside effective edge without the instability that competitors experience on the outside of the tread. Simply put, bigger sipes flex more than smaller sipes. This unique siping pattern creates asymmetrical tread flex and translates into a predictable, confident, and communicative feel at the limit of cornering. Mazza's generous tread depth claws into a range of terrain and is stabilized with Vittoria's proprietary 4C compound layering process. Four separate Graphene 2.0 compounds are layered, allowing the surface of the tread to remain tacky while the base remains planted. This ensures each effective edge is kept in place under high cornering and braking loads, leading to reduced rolling resistance and increased wear life. The bar has been raised. - Aggressive profile with ample sipe spacing for mixed terrain - Progressive sipe width for tactile grip on rocks and roots - Stepped leading-edge center-tread maintains speed and delivers climbing traction
